Remember that crazy demon sheep political ad from a few years ago? The guy who made it, Fred Davis III, is back, working for a candidate who's running for mayor of L.A.
There's a primary scheduled for March 5th, and if no candidate wins a majority there will be a runoff in May. And the race really kicked off with a debate Saturday night. KPCC's Molly Peterson was there. She joins the show to give us a rundown of what happened.
List of candidates certified for Mayor of Los Angeles for 2013:
JAN PERRY, Los Angeles City Councilwoman
EMANUEL ALBERTO PLEITEZ, Technology Company Executive
ERIC GARCETTI, Los Angeles City Councilmember
WENDY J. GREUEL, Los Angeles City Controller
ADDIE M. MILLER, Citywide Advocate
KEVIN JAMES, Radio Broadcaster/Attorney
NORTON SANDLER, Factory Production Worker
YEHUDA “YJ” DRAIMAN, Neighborhood Council Secretary
